When I was out shooting ducks the other day I came upon a leucistic Towhee. This was a first in two ways. The first was obvious it was leucistic but the second it was the first time a wild Towhee had eaten out of my hand. Chickadees, Nuthatches and Red-winged blackbird do it all the time but Towhees are very wary, ususally. I've also posted a normal Towhee for comparison.
